Officers will complete the following when documenting a missing person: Missing Persons Report in Mark 43 (not the Incident/Offense Report) including full name, sex, race, date of birth, height, weight, hair color, and eye color. The Washington State AMBER Alert Plan was authorized by RCW in 2003 with the Washington State Patrol designated as the lead agency. Title VI The Washington State Missing and Murdered Indigenous Women and People (MMIW/P) Task Force will assess systemic causes behind the high rate of disappearances and murders of indigenous women and people. NOTE: IF THERE IS EVIDENCE OF A CRIME, BOTH AN INCIDENT REPORT AND A MISSING PERSON REPORT MUST BE COMPLETED. Federal law requires that information on a missing person under the age of 21 must be entered into WACIC and NCIC within two hours of the initial report. The EMPA is considered a Silver Alert if the missing person is 60 years of age or older, suffering from a form of dementia, and is not able to return to safety without assistance.
